3.8 built ready
 
Hi Speeders,

I caught back my car last week after 2 long monthes rebuilding my engine.
3.8kit, Carrillo rods, GT3 oilpump, upgraded studs, injectors, 3' Protomotive Xpipe...
I'm for now breaking in it from 800km, all I can say it the engine seems more reactive, and the sound is amazing!
My fuel consumption for 800km <10liters per 100kms! Saying I'm soft with the car!
I did two very short pulls up to 5500rpm yesterday EBC off, about 60/70% load: boost reached 1.4Bar!
My waste gates are exactlly preset same as before the built when they were allowing 1.1bar end 6th!
I mean the 3.8 kit + the freeflow exhaust increase 0,3Bar boost with the same WG settings, incredible, not!?
I will loosen the WG springs and rebalance them ASAP

have heard good things about Supertec and the fact that they have a good clamping force without machine work is a good option. We tend to go with the machining and 11.4mm studs simply because it stops the worry about the head gaskets but clearly that costs more money. You have to work to your budget of course - we oring the heads as well. What is the actual cc of the car?

We had to tap deeper the crankcase to bolt the Supertec's, giving them better clamping.
3746cc (Mahle 102mm kit from FVD)

okay so not too much if just tapping. We do the same and drill the holes to the bottom as they are not always consistent. Sounds good....have seen quite a few gen 1 cars with head gaskets gone this year already. same thing on the 996 turbo - there only so much torque you can run !
